What This Spoofing Pattern Indicates

When callers manipulate the last digits of a number like 04 8583 7792, they typically aim to avoid recognition or blocking. Each slightly different version appears new to your phone, preventing effective use of simple blocking features. Contributors receiving multiple calls from variations of 0485837792 report heightened concern due to the deliberate nature of the manipulation.

The mobile allocation from Pivotel Satellite Pty Limited combined with this spoofing behaviour raises additional concern, as legitimate service providers rarely need to alter outbound caller ID information between successive calls.

How to Report 04 8583 7792 and Spoofing Activity

If you experience spoofing calls or variations of 0485837792:

  • Report to the Australian Communications and Media Authority (ACMA) at acma.gov.au - ACMA investigates spoofed numbers and caller ID manipulation
  • Report to Scamwatch at scamwatch.gov.au if the calls involve any scam attempt or fraudulent claim
  • Contact your phone service provider directly to report the spoofing pattern and request blocking of the base number and variants
  • If you have a landline, check your provider's call filtering options - many offer spoofing detection tools

Frequently Asked Questions

Why does 04 8583 7792 show different last digits on each call?

This is caller ID spoofing - a tactic where the caller deliberately changes the final digits to make each call appear unique. Two contributors reported this exact pattern with 0485837792, making it harder for you to block the number permanently. Spoofing tools can generate slight variations automatically while routing all calls through the same source.

Should I answer if 04 8583 7792 or a similar number calls?

No. If you don't recognise the number, let it go to voicemail. The contributors reporting 0485837792 did not describe any legitimate reason for the calls. If a genuine organisation needs to reach you, they will leave a message or contact you through official channels.

Can I block variations of 04 8583 7792?

Blocking individual variations is ineffective long-term because spoofing software can generate endless combinations. Instead, report 0485837792 and the pattern to ACMA (acma.gov.au) and your phone provider. Some providers offer network-level spoofing detection that stops calls before they reach your phone.
